Web8 mei 2024 · In 2024, almost all solar panels installer install above 300 Watt solar panels. If you are using 330 Watt solar panel (market standard) for your 5 kW system, then you will need 15 solar panels. If you opt for smaller wattage solar panels like 250 watt, then you will need 20 solar panels to make a 5 kW = 5000 watt system. On average, a single residential solar panel takes up around 20 ft² (1.72 m²) of space. Assuming the 12 kW solar system consists of 34-36 of these solar panels, such an installation would require around 650 … Web28 sep. 2024 · The total size of this 1 kW solar panel array would be 5,3M2. Remember that you’ll need less space with more powerful solar panels to reach 1 kW of solar power. For example, you’ll need 4.7sqm of space with 550-watt solar panels to get 1 kW, whereas, with 50-watt, you’ll need 5.67sqm. government iti shyampur running under ptp
